Late 19th/early 20th century

An assembled silver and silver-plated coffee and tea service

Coffee pot marked: S. Kirk & Son / 925/1000 / 184; teapot and waste bowl marked for S. Kirk & Son, but not for sterling; hot water kettle marked: Gorham Co. / 0807 / Silver Soldered
Each profusely decorated with repoussé floral motifs, comprising an S. Kirk & Son sterling coffee pot (9.625" H x 7" W x 4" D), an S. Kirk & Son coin silver teapot (5.75" H x 8.75" W x 5" D) and waste bowl (5.25" H x 7.5" W x 3.875" D), and a Gorham silver-plated hot water kettle and chafing set (overall: 10.75" H x 7.5" W x 6.75" D), together with an associated but unpaired lid, 5 pieces
17.4 oz. troy approximately

  • Condition: Each overall good condition with tarnishing, small scattered indentations, and light scratches commensurate with age. Insulators have been replaced with wood. Each variously monogrammed. Weight includes sterling coffee pot only, and includes non-sterling components.
